How do I place a hold on a book?
Choose the Place a Hold button. Enter your student number. Enter your pin number. Your pin number is the last four digits of your student number unless you have changed it.

How do I know if my hold book has arrived or if I have books that are overdue?
Choose the patron record button from the MacArthur Online library catalog page. Enter your student number and your pin number. Your pin number is the last four digits of student ID number unless you have changed it. A list will come up with any hold books that have arrived, holds that have not been filled yet, and overdue books. You may renew your books from this screen.
